gabrieljackson avatar gabrieljackson commented on July 19, 2024

Yep, that's exactly the log line we are looking for. The behavior you are seeing is what can occur when you are running multiple Mattermost server instances, but server clustering is not activated due to not being licensed or other issues. When clustering is not enabled you will see temporary message "missing" behavior. If you refresh your client/webapp the messages will be there, but you may not receive indicators that they have arrived.
